Java后端学习指南 – 小白用户入门

2023-05-27 0 347

Java后端合作开发是利用Java词汇,对所需的业务方法论和资料库操作方式的同时实现。Java后端合作开发有着非常庞大的闭环,也涉及到许多复杂的问题,如网络通讯事务、网络通讯内存、微服务项目构架等。如果你想要加速进阶Java后端合作开发,那么责任编辑将为你提供更多两个单纯而有效的自学走线。

首先,你须要掌控Java词汇的基本知识,主要包括句法、正则表达式、业务流程掌控、程序语言、异常处理、子集构架等。那些知识是撰写任何Java程序的基础,也是后续自学其他构架和控制技术的前提。

其次,你须要介绍资料库的基本原理和操作方式,主要包括亲密关系型资料库(如MySQL)和非亲密关系型资料库(如MongoDB)。资料库是储存和管理数据的辅助工具,是后端合作开发中必不可少的一部分。你须要掌控SQL词汇(形式化程序语言),用以对亲密关系型资料库展开校订改查等操作方式。你也须要介绍NoSQL(非形式化程序语言),用以美对亲密关系型资料库展开操作方式。

第三,你须要自学Spring构架,这是被普遍认可为最好用的Java合作开发辅助工具,也是企业最常见的构架之一。Spring构架拥有IOC(掌控探底回升)和AOP(面向全国锐角)两大法宝,普遍化了软件合作开发复杂程度。并且,Spring构架能与所有主流合作开发构架软件系统,虽说是两个LX1构架。Spring构架有许多农健和组件,其中最重要的有:

Spring Boot:两个加速构筑独立运行的应用领域程序皮德盖服务项目的辅助工具。Spring MVC:两个基于MVC(模型-快照-掌控器)模式同时实现Web应用领域程序合作开发的构架。Spring Data:两个提供更多统一出访各式各样管理工具(如亲密关系型资料库、非亲密关系型资料库、内存等)的构架。Spring Cloud:两个提供更多网络通讯系统合作开发所需各式各样组件和服务项目(如配置中心、服务项目注册登记与发现、阻抗平衡、变压器等)的构架。

第四,你须要自学一些常见的应用领域软件和辅助工具,那些能帮助你提高合作开发效率和质量。例如:

Maven:两个资金管理和构筑辅助工具。Git:两个版掌控系统。Redis:两个高效能的数组对内存资料库。Kafka:两个高客运量的网络通讯消息堆栈系统。Docker:两个轻量的并行计算控制技术。Jenkins:两个稳步软件系统和稳步交货辅助工具。

最后,在自学完以上内容之后,你就能试著自己亲自动手合作开发部署两个Java后端Hello world应用领域了。以下是两个单纯实例:

使用Maven创建两个Spring Boot项目,并加进相关倚赖。在application.properties文件中配置相关参数(如服务项目器端口号、资料库连接信息等)。在src/main/java目录下创建HelloController类,并使用@RestController注解标记为掌控

——-

以上内容来自ChatGPT,欢迎讨论。

相关文章

发表评论
暂无评论
官方客服团队

为您解决烦忧 - 24小时在线 专业服务